If you are writing great articles but no one is reading them, it can be discouraging! You are not alone - different writers face this problem. But the good news is that there is a solution to this!

Here, you can see 10 main ways to attract readers.

1. Your Title is Crucial – Choose it Wisely!

The title of your article is crucial. Readers decide whether to read it at first glance.

★ How can you create a good title?

• Make your title unique – long, confusing titles will turn readers away.
• Be creative and intriguing – readers should feel compelled to click
